SUBJECT / RECOMMENDATIONS

Approve Restructuring of the Department of Exceptional Student Education

EXECUTIVE SUMMARY

In an effort to better meet the needs of students with disabilities, teachers, and schools, the Department of Exceptional Student Education (ESE) evaluated the current ESE program structure. As a result of these efforts, the following changes to the Department of Exceptional Student Education are recommended.

Create Position: Supervisor of Autism Spectrum Disorders (ASD)
This individual would supervise and coordinate the instructional program and related services for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) students, provide training and support for ASD teachers and personnel, and respond to parents' questions and concerns.

Create Position: Program Manager, Parent Liaison Project
No Child Left Behind, IDEA 2004, State Performance Plan and Staff Development protocol make enhanced parent involvement a critical focus. This position is needed to coordinate Florida Diagnostic Learning Resources System (FDLRS) Parent Services, Parent Liaison Project, and other ESE/FDLRS Parent initiatives. FDLRS Parent Services for parents include: the Parent Press Newsletter, the Parent Press electronic venues, designed to help new families understand and navigate the Exceptional Student Education system; parent training and informational workshops, individual assistance, by phone or in person, providing information about ESE programs and services; and guidance in educational planning and community resources.

Reclassify Positions: Clerk II to Accounting Clerk I and Accounting Clerk III to Accountant I
The responsibilities of these positions have grown considerably over the years. The need for accountability and confidentiality are major factors in the monitoring and overseeing of the IDEA federal grant which exceeds $36,000,000.

FINANCIAL IMPACT (Budgeted: Yes)

Funds of appoximately $101,395 annually, including benefits, are included in the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A) budget.
